Ores
Ores can be mined from the respective ore veins, starting from level 30 using a
Pickaxe that can be bought from Deokbae for 80.000 Yang.
Refined Ore
Ores can be refined at guild alchemist, they are used on the correspondent accessories and increase the bonuses of the accessories by a certain period of time
